WebFor a curriculum package like My Homeschool will cost approximately $550 per year for primary school and $880 for high school per child. Plus another $150 for additional resources. With My Homeschool you can reuse a purchased grade so your second child will be free. DIY curriculum is quite unpredictable in price as there are many options. WebMar 7, 2024 · Homeschooling Cost Statistics. The cost of homeschooling one child for parents is around $700 to $1800. Materials needed for homeschooling cost around $150 to $300. The extracurricular activities included in the homeschooling cost around $100 to $500. It costs $100 to $250 annually for field trips.
